CATA Dealer Strategy Summit

May 30, 2019 by Tony French

Just this past week on May 14th at the Chicago Automobile Trade Association (CATA), dozens of dealership owners and management teams gathered to listen to top industry professionals speak on both digital and social media marketing.

Those in attendance were able to take away effective advertising solutions for their dealership. For those who were not there, here are the main ideas to take away brought to you by us at Automotive Internet Media.

Adam Pavkov, a client partner at Facebook, talked about how today’s consumers are using social media to influence how they shop for a vehicle. His research showed 87% of car buyers are on social for active research during the buying process, and half of the 87% said that the ads influenced their decision. Since the effect is so great, Adam gave key strategies dealers can use to have a more effective ad budget. The following were dealership branding, in-market targeting, retention and after sales messaging, & promotions support from events.

Our team discussed ways to increase your sales velocity by using social media marketing. Social marketing can shorten the time to buy because it gives awareness, research, consideration, and engagement to the consumer. This is important when you are looking for ways your dealership can grow.

There is a lot of opportunity within different platforms, but Instagram especially when you are talking influencer marketing. Research shows 34% of people on Instagram have said that they used an influencer/blogger to make their buying decision. Instagram stories, a recent feature, has over 500 million daily and active users- making it another opportunity to advertise in the platform with an affordable CPV.

Fred Lobo, a partner of our team, did a presentation on BDC management. An important take away was how to enhance your dealership’s digital sales process in the business development center of your dealership. Time-tested and proven processes to increase your market performance were discussed to achieve higher customer engagement rates, more appointments, more sales, and more profit.

All of the discussed topics during the event were important advertising solutions that your dealership should use to increase your profits. Chicago Auto Show 2017

February 23, 2017 by Tony

Automotive Internet Media was the marketing company for the Chicago Auto Show again this year. The show was a success, drawing thousands to McCormick Place to view the latest releases from top car brands. We were able to get an inside look at some of these exciting, new vehicles!

2018 Dodge Durango SRT

2018 Dodge Durango SRT
This new addition to the Dodge lineup features a 6.4-liter “Hemi” V8 plus unique interior and exterior features such as four-inch dual exhaust tips. It has a sporty look and plenty of room!

2018 Hyundai Elantra GT

new Hyundai Elantra GT
A new Elantra is here and in a hatchback! The 2018 Elantra GT also debuted at this year’s auto show. It gained a larger interior plus more powerful engine options – either a 2.0-liter four-cylinder or a 1.6-liter turbocharged four-cylinder.

Chevy LEGO® Batmobile

Chevy LEGO Batmobile
Last but not least was Chevrolet’s LEGO® Batmobile. Even though it is not a functioning car per se, Chevy’s life size LEGO® Batmobile was a hit! The vehicle, inspired by the Speedwagon in the upcoming “The LEGO® Batman Movie”, is made of over 350,000 Lego bricks. Plus at Chevy’s booth there was a station where visitors could create their own Lego vehicle creation.
